Excavation in earthquake-prone areas demands a meticulous approach, taking into account the unstable nature of the terrain. The initial phase of any resilient excavation project involves a comprehensive site analysis. Understanding the geological characteristics of the site, including soil type and fault line proximity, is essential. These factors dictate the specific excavation techniques and technologies that will provide the greatest stability and safety.

One of the key strategies in designing excavation projects in seismic zones is the implementation of advanced soil stabilization methods. Techniques like soil nailing or the use of geosynthetic materials can dramatically improve soil strength, ensuring the excavation site remains intact during tremors. Additionally, proper drainage systems must be installed to prevent soil liquefaction, which can occur when saturated soil loses its cohesion during an earthquake.

Moreover, it’s imperative to employ robust construction techniques when creating trenches, basements, and foundations. Reinforced retaining walls provide essential support, curbing the risk of landslides and collapses. By utilizing high-caliber materials and following stringent engineering standards, we ensure that each layer of excavation has the structural integrity to endure seismic forces.

Incorporating flexible design elements also plays a part in enhancing site resilience. For instance, using segmented walls that can move independently during an earthquake reduces the stress on any single structure and minimizes the likelihood of failure. This adaptability is essential in preventing damage in dynamic earth movement conditions.

Finally, ongoing monitoring and maintenance post-construction ensure the long-lasting resilience of excavation projects. Regular inspections detect any shifting or weakening, allowing for timely reinforcements.
